Why Food Safe Sealant Spray Is Necessary

From my experience, using a food safe sealant spray is absolutely essential whenever I’m working with surfaces that come into direct contact with food. I’ve learned that not all sealants are created equal—many contain chemicals that can leach into food, posing health risks. Choosing a sealant that is specifically labeled as food safe gives me peace of mind, knowing that it won’t contaminate anything I prepare or serve.

Another reason I rely on food safe sealant spray is its ability to protect and extend the life of my kitchen tools, cutting boards, and even serving trays. It creates a durable barrier that resists moisture, stains, and bacteria buildup, which is crucial for maintaining hygiene. Without it, I noticed surfaces would wear down faster and become breeding grounds for germs. For me, it’s a simple step that ensures both safety and longevity in my kitchen essentials.

My Buying Guides on ‘Food Safe Sealant Spray’

When I first started looking for a food safe sealant spray, I realized there are quite a few things to consider to make the best choice. Whether you’re sealing wooden cutting boards, kitchen utensils, or food containers, the right sealant can make all the difference. Here’s what I learned along the way that might help you too.

Understanding What ‘Food Safe’ Means

Before I bought any sealant spray, I made sure it was explicitly labeled as “food safe.” This means the product is non-toxic and safe to use on surfaces that come into contact with food. Some sealants may be durable but contain harmful chemicals, so always look for FDA approval or certifications indicating it’s safe for food-related use.

Types of Sealants to Consider

There are a few types of food safe sealant sprays out there:

  • Shellac-based sealants: I found these are natural and safe once dried but might not be as water-resistant.
  • Polyurethane-based sprays: These offer durability and water resistance, but you need to confirm they are food grade.
  • Mineral oil or wax-based sprays: These are often used on wood and are food safe but may require frequent reapplication.

Knowing what material you want to seal and its use helps me choose the right type.

Surface Compatibility

I always check if the spray is compatible with the material I’m working on. For example, some sprays work great on wood but might not adhere well to plastic or metal. If I’m sealing a wooden salad bowl or cutting board, I look for sealants formulated specifically for wood surfaces.

Durability and Water Resistance

Since kitchen items often get wet or washed, I prefer sealants that offer good water resistance and durability. This helps the finish last longer and keeps the surface protected from stains and bacteria. However, some highly durable sprays might take longer to cure or have a strong odor, so I balance durability with ease of use.

Application and Drying Time

I look for sprays that are easy to apply evenly and have a reasonable drying time. Some sealants require multiple coats and long curing periods before the surface can safely touch food. I consider how much time I can dedicate to the process and choose accordingly.

Odor and VOC Content

Because I use these sprays indoors, low odor and low VOC (volatile organic compounds) content are important to me. Some sealants have strong chemical smells that can linger for days, which isn’t pleasant in a kitchen environment.

Price and Quantity

Food safe sealant sprays come in various price ranges. I balance cost with quality, knowing that cheaper options may need more frequent reapplication, while pricier products often last longer. Also, I check the quantity in the can to ensure it’s enough for my project.

My Final Tips

  • Always read the label carefully to confirm food safety.
  • Test the spray on a small area before full application.
  • Follow the manufacturer’s instructions for best results.
  • Consider your specific use case—cutting boards, utensils, or containers.
  • Allow sufficient curing time before using the item with food.
